We are specialists in reputation protection and reputation management. If untrue and damaging claims are published about our clients – that is, if they are libelled or slandered - we use the laws of defamation to restore our clients’ reputations.
Untrue claims that have caused us to take action for clients include accusations of adultery, of lying, and of plagiarism. A statement is defamatory if it would make reasonable people think worse of a person as a result of having read or heard it. For an artist or other figure in the world of entertainment, untrue claims can have a real impact on their reputations and may be extremely distressing for the artist and his or her family. We work closely with artists and their managers, public relations advisors, commercial lawyers, agents and studios, to repair the damage.
